Radio Canada Sans Serif Font

This is a bold modern high-contrast sans serif font that balances visual interest with restraint. The Radio-Canada font was created in 2017 by Montreal-based designer and typographer Charles Daoud, in collaboration with Coppers and Brasses and Alexandre Saumier Demers. It was designed specifically for CBC/Radio-Canada as a brand unifying information font for all the Public Broadcaster’s platforms. Fittingly, for a Public Broadcaster, this is a peoples’ font and the humanistic style stands out with distinctive angles and subtle curves. Its x-height ensures excellent legibility and respects digital accessibility standards, making it very effective when used in continuous text.
